Proving Liability

The proof of liability is a crucial step in seeking compensation for damages and injuries in the majority of cases that involve negligence. It is essential to show to the fact-finders that defendants violated their duty of care, and that the breach led directly to the accident that injured the plaintiff. For instance the case where a driver is caught running a red light and collides with another vehicle and is found to be in breach of duty, that breach directly contributed to the crash that resulted in serious injuries.

This is the reason a lawyer will often gather as much evidence at the accident scene as possible. This could include witness accounts and physical evidence like damage to vehicles' property, skid marks at the scene of the accident, and police reports. attorneys accidents (https://posteezy.com/10-apps-help-you-Manage-your-accident-injury-attorneys-near-me) can also speak with experts in accident reconstruction, biomechanics and injury evaluations to get a an expert opinion about the circumstances of the accident and who was responsible.

In addition to collecting and analysis of evidence, the attorney will also record the victim's losses and injuries. This includes getting copies of pay slips and expense receipts and taking photos of the accident and injuries. The documentation can be used to prove future and current medical care needs, lost benefits and wages, property damage, and non-economic damages like pain and suffering.

The liability issue can be more complex than it appears at first glance. For example, when an accident is caused by multiple parties who have different levels of responsibility, it may be difficult to determine who is responsible. It is not uncommon for multiple parties to share responsibility in such cases. An experienced attorney can guide the client through these issues and ensure that they get the compensation they are entitled to.

The plaintiff has to prove their injuries and damages once the liable party is determined. The plaintiff has to present evidence of the damages they have suffered due to the breach of duty by the liable party. The damages, including general and specific damages, need to be documented and displayed to a juror. Special damages are things that have a clear financial value, like medical bills and general damages are things which jurors are required to assign a monetary value to the physical and emotional pain and suffering.

Gathering Evidence

It is crucial to gather evidence as soon as you can after the crash. This is due to the fact that evidence can depreciate over time. The marks of skids may disappear, witnesses may forget important details, and physical injuries may heal. In addition, the earlier you begin gathering evidence, the more likely it is that your lawyer will be able to create a compelling case on your behalf.

Evidence is anything that can back your claim, such as police reports, medical records and expert testimony. Also, evidence can be physical located at the site of the accident like a damaged staircase that caused you to fall or a scuff on your vehicle that proves you were struck by another car. It is also possible to record eyewitness testimonies and take photos or video footage of the scene. Expert witnesses like experts in accident reconstruction medical professionals, financial experts, can strengthen your claim.

A police report is among the most valuable evidence pieces. It includes a diagram of the accident, along with the officer who was on the scene's initial impressions about the cause of the accident claim lawyer. Attorneys may request this information from the local law enforcement agency.

Another type of evidence is a full set of hospital records that detail your injuries and any treatments or tests you received for those injuries. It is also important to keep track of all costs associated with the crash including repair estimates as well as receipts. This will allow your lawyer to prove that your financial losses are directly connected to the crash.

Additionally, you should keep a journal following the incident. This will allow you to document your level of pain and daily challenges as well as emotional trauma, which may not be evident from official documents or witness testimony from third parties. Additionally, your attorney can engage professional auto evaluators to evaluate the damage and determine the force of impact that caused it.

In addition to these types of tangible evidence, your attorney will also want to review all other evidence, including financial, related to your losses. This includes hospital bills or doctor's visits, repair costs, as well as temporary care for your child if the injuries were so severe that you were unable to not perform your usual chores at home. This information will allow you to prove the damages that you've sustained and increase your chances of receiving fair compensation.
